I would like to recognize Andrea for going above and beyond in providing compassionate, patient-centered care during one of the most sensitive and emotional moments a family can experience. On a Saturday, during the final hours of her patient's life, Andrea took it upon herself to help the family create a legacy fingerprint project – a meaningful and personal keepsake typically facilitated by the palliative care nurse clinician during weekday hours.
Understanding the deep importance of preserving a memory for the family, Andrea didn't let the absence of weekday support stop her. She learned the process on the fly, demonstrating both initiative and heartfelt commitment to honoring her patient's life. Her actions provided comfort, healing, and a tangible legacy for the family to hold onto after their loss.
Andrea's compassion, resourcefulness, and willingness to step outside her typical role exemplify the highest standards of care. Her thoughtful act made a profound impact and will be remembered by the family forever. She truly deserves to be recognized for her dedication to her patients and families.
